Thanks for jumping in here @Nproctor501! Also, thanks for the steps you've taken in order to sort this out. Did you also try cleaning your Ionic?

 

While reading your post I was wondering if by any chance you stopped using your Ionic for a while? If so, what I guess here is that probably your tracker ran out of battery. Have you tried charging it at least 1 hour? Even if you don't get anything on the screen I'd recommend charging your tracker at least 1 hour to see if the battery icon comes up after that period of time.

 

Charging fully takes up to 2 hours. While the watch charges, you can tap the screen or press any button to check the battery level. 


User-added image

 

If after the 1-2 hours you don't get anything on the display, check if the contacts on your tracker or charging cable are not dirty. Dust and debris can accumulate over time and prevent a charge. Try cleaning them by following these instructions (double check if these steps were the ones you took).

  

I'd also try restarting your Ionic once more by following these steps

 

In regards to the battery on your app, the reason why you're still seeing a low battery on your app is because the last time you synced it has low battery and the icon updates the battery level every time you sync and since you haven't synced yet due to the tracker died so it still remains the low battery.
